Transaction 8869d96a23ed95fc5f033beaa55ddf184d023d5bcf10d4aff21045d8d8f013eb

1 Input
2 Outputs
  • 8869d96a23ed95fc5f033beaa55ddf184d023d5bcf10d4aff21045d8d8f013eb:0
  • value  143147
    address  3KF7uU8veNyMhmoZJ877TGYLdpemYmffHT
  • 8869d96a23ed95fc5f033beaa55ddf184d023d5bcf10d4aff21045d8d8f013eb:1
  • value  39556830
    address  3EHGFwfW6UZr7xiQNsrcs72i482nGNbKxW